Director, Strategic Information Management
Clark University is a highly-ranked, student-centered institution located in Worcester, Massachusetts. The Director of Strategic Information Management is responsible for overseeing database management, advancement reporting, and ensuring data integrity and security, while collaborating with various departments to manage donations and special projects.

Responsibilities
Manages the daily work of the Gift Processing and Records Processing staff and ensures that all pledges and gifts to the University are documented and processed accurately and promptly
Develops and runs various reports for reviewing the data integrity of pledges, gifts, event registrations and biographical updates and ensures that necessary corrections to the data are completed where discrepancies are found
Creates and refines a variety of statistical reports showing the performance of the Records Processing staff and ensures that processing times continue to improve on an ongoing basis
Develops and runs reports on the status of all outstanding commitments, gifts in designation pending, adjustments and write-offs monthly
Reviews all correspondence resulting from pledge and gift entry for completeness and accuracy before distribution from Advancement Services
Coordinates feed process of transactions into the Financial Services database
Reviews and distributes the daily gift report to University Advancement staff members
Works directly with the Financial Services Office to reconcile all business transactions on a monthly, quarterly, and annual basis
Establishes and documents departmental policies and procedures and updates the units manuals describing donations processing policies, procedures, systems and taxation rules and regulations. Ensures that all documentation, training, and orientation materials for Advancement Services are updated and added to the divisional file share promptly
